Lum Berry [Reverse Holo] Card Facts & History
5 facts about this card
Card History
Lum Berry’s EX Emerald printing is a reprint of the original EX Ruby & Sapphire Pokémon Tool, making this reverse holo a continuation of one of the early ADV-era status-curing Trainer cards.
Set Lore
Reverse holo cards in EX Emerald use the set’s distinctive foil Poké Ball and star pattern, so Lum Berry [Reverse Holo] carries one of the most recognizable reverse treatments of the ex era.
Artist
Kazuo Yazawa, the artist behind this card, previously worked at Creatures Inc. and contributed 3D modeling to games like Pokémon Stadium, Pokémon Colosseum, and Pokémon XD, which helps explain the card’s clean CG-driven look.
In-Game
The card’s effect mirrors the video games, where a Lum Berry cures non-volatile status conditions and confusion, making it one of the clearest game-to-TCG translations in the Gen III era.
Cultural Impact
Lum Berries also appear in Pokémon Adventures’ Emerald arc, giving this humble Tool card a direct link to the same Hoenn-era storyline that inspired the EX Emerald set.

About Lum Berry [Reverse Holo]
Lum Berry [Reverse Holo] is a Pokemon trading card from the Pokemon Emerald set, card number 78. This card has a Uncommon rarity, is printed in English, belongs to the EX Series era, and was released in 2005. The current market price is $7.99, based on recent Raw NM sales tracked on Double Holo.
